Pros: great food, good drinks menu, most staff are friendly. If you want middle aged rowdy, rather than fake ID rowdy with the kids in the bars further down, it’s ideal. Downside: deafeningly noisy. Having to talk loudly all through your meal so the person next to you can just about hear you, is draining. Also, it’s small plates that come in waves, and our sultry waiter just placed the new plates he brought on top of the old ones, rather than taking them away, until it was such a cramped mess, we cleared some of it away ourselves and put them on the bar. Bear in mind this venue is a bar as well as a restaurant, and there’s no real divide between the two, so avoid weekend evenings if you’re looking for a relaxing meal out.
